cosine
UK[ˈkəʊsaɪn]US[ˈkoʊsaɪn]
n
(in a right-angled triangle) the ratio of the length of the side adjacent to a given acute angle to the length of the hypotenuse.
n
(in trigonometry) a function of an angle that is the sine of its complement.

Etymology
The word "cosine" is a modern mathematical contraction of the Latin phrase "complementi sinus," meaning "sine of the complement." It was coined in the 17th century by English mathematician Edmund Gunter. The term "sine" itself has a winding history, originating from the Latin "sinus" (a curve, fold, or bay), which was used to translate the Arabic "jayb" (pocket or bosom), a mistranslation of the Sanskrit "jya" (chord). Thus, "cosine" literally encodes the trigonometric identity that the cosine of an angle is the sine of its complementary angle, linking a geometric relationship to its linguistic construction.
Analysis
Structure: co + sine
co: A prefix of Latin origin (from 'com-'), meaning "together, jointly, in complement." In this word, it signifies "complement."
sine: A word of Latin origin (from 'sinus'), meaning "curve, fold, bay." In trigonometry, it was historically used to name the sine function.
